-ase. A suffix used to form the names of enzymes. It is often added to the name of the compound that the enzyme breaks down, as in lactase, which breaks down lactose.

Which macromolecules end in ase?
Enzymes involved in breaking bonds are often given names that end with -ase: for instance, the maltase enzyme breaks down maltose, lipases break down lipids, and peptidases break down proteins (also known as polypeptides, as we’ll see in the article on proteins).
What is ase in polymerase?
The process of DNA replication is catalyzed by a type of enzyme called DNA polymerase (poly meaning many, mer meaning pieces, and –ase meaning enzyme; so an enzyme that attaches many pieces of DNA).What is the medical suffix for ase?
A suffix denoting an enzyme; attached to the end of the name of the substance (substrate) on which the enzyme acts; e.g., phosphatase, lipase, proteinase. May also indicate the reaction catalyzed, e.g., decarboxylase, oxidase.

Why are enzymes called ase?
The -ase suffix is a libfix derived from “diastase”, the first recognized enzyme. Its usage in subsequently discovered enzymes was proposed by Émile Duclaux, with the intention of honoring the first scientists to isolate diastase.What does ose mean?

Do Enzymes lower activation energy?
Enzymes allow activation energies to be lowered. Enzymes lower the activation energy necessary to transform a reactant into a product. … Consequently, an enzyme-catalyzed reaction pathway has a smaller energy barrier (activation energy) to overcome before the reaction can proceed.
What is meant by lowering the activation energy?
The energy required to start a reaction is called the activation energy. The lower the activation energy, the faster a reaction happens. … In order to transform the reactants into products, the reactants would have to go through a transition state which is usually higher in energy.

What is suffix for sugar?
From Wikipedia, the free encyclopedia. The suffix -ose (/oʊz/ or /oʊs/) is used in biochemistry to form the names of sugars.

Why do carbohydrates end in ose?
Carbohydrates have the highest oxygen to carbon ratio of any of the important organic molecules. Common monosaccharides include: glucose, fructose, galactose, ribose, and deoxyribose. Notice that the name of each of these sugars ends with the suffix -ose. This suffix, -ose, means full, specifically, full of oxygen.

What is the suffix of protein?
The suffix -in (/ɪn/) is etymologically related and overlaps in usage with -ine. Many proteins and lipids have names ending with -in: for example, the enzymes pepsin and trypsin, the hormones insulin and gastrin, and the lipids stearin (stearine) and olein.
Is activation energy part of the overall difference in energy for a chemical reaction?
An example of a two-step reaction proceeding by way of a high energy intermediate is shown on the right above. Here there are two transition states, each with its own activation energy. The overall activation energy is the difference in energy between the reactant state and the highest energy transition state.

How are pancreatic Zymogens activated?
In the small intestine, pancreatic zymogen activation begins with the conversion of trypsinogen to trypsin by the intestinal brush-border protease enterokinase. … Under pathological conditions that cause pancreatitis, digestive zymogens undergo premature activation within the pancreatic acinar cell (2, 6, 14, 15, 27).
What does trypsinogen breakdown?
Trypsinogen is a substance that is normally produced in the pancreas and released into the small intestine. Trypsinogen is converted to trypsin. Then it starts the process needed to break down proteins into their building blocks (called amino acids).

What is denaturing and what causes it to occur?
If a protein loses its shape, it ceases to perform that function. The process that causes a protein to lose its shape is known as denaturation. Denaturation is usually caused by external stress on the protein, such as solvents, inorganic salts, exposure to acids or bases, and by heat.
Where is catalase produced in the cell?
Catalase is usually located in a cellular organelle called the peroxisome. Peroxisomes in plant cells are involved in photorespiration (the use of oxygen and production of carbon dioxide) and symbiotic nitrogen fixation (the breaking apart of diatomic nitrogen (N2) to reactive nitrogen atoms).
What does the lock and key mechanism refers to?
The lock and key mechanism is a metaphor to explain the specificity of the enzymes active site and the substrate. In the same way only certain keys fit a lock, only certain substrates fit an enzyme’s active site. The substrate is specific to a certain active site.
